Freelancer Job Post – IoT / Smart Home Integration Expert Project Title Automated Control & Scheduling System for Pro Aqua NTS Air Cleaning Device ⸻ Project Overview I am selling the Pro Aqua NTS vacuum & air cleaning system, which includes a mobile application. The current limitation is that the device can only be turned ON manually via the official app. Goal: Develop a backend-based solution that enables fully automated ON/OFF scheduling (timer-based operation), without modifying the original firmware or official application. ⸻ Core Requirements We are looking for an IoT / Smart Device Integration Specialist who can: • Analyze the communication protocol between the device and the official mobile app • Reverse engineer the API / network communication • Propose and implement a backend automation solution ⸻ Functional Goals We want to achieve: • Automated ON/OFF scheduling (timer-based operation) • Optional: Smart Home integration (Google Home / Alexa / Home Assistant) • Remote control possibility • Optional: simple web interface or lightweight custom mobile UI ⸻ Possible Technical Approaches (open for suggestions) • Reverse engineering the mobile app network API • Building a middleware backend service • Integration with: • Google Home • Home Assistant • MQTT / Node-RED • Custom REST API bridge • Hardware fallback option: • Smart relay / smart plug (only if software control is impossible) ⸻ Deliverables • Technical feasibility analysis • Proposed architecture • Working prototype • Deployment-ready solution • Documentation for: • Setup • Maintenance • Future scalability ⸻ Required Skills • IoT system integration • Reverse engineering mobile APIs • Network protocol analysis (Wireshark, MITM tools) • Embedded systems communication • Smart Home ecosystems (Google Home, Home Assistant, MQTT) • Backend development (Node.js / Python / Go preferred) ⸻ Nice to Have • Experience with smart appliance hacking • Prior work on reverse engineering IoT devices • Experience building automation bridges for closed ecosystems

Hey, I will intercept the app's traffic with mitmproxy, map the auth flow and ON/OFF command payloads, then build a Python backend that replays those commands on a timer. If the app uses certificate pinning, I will decompile the APK and patch it out first. The feasibility analysis comes first whether the device talks to a cloud API or over local WiFi determines the whole architecture. Cloud means a middleware replaying API calls on schedule; local opens the door to Home Assistant with MQTT directly. Questions: 1) Cloud-controlled or local WiFi between app and device? 2) Can you share the app name or Play Store link for early APK analysis? Looking forward to discussing further. Your Pro Aqua NTS project will fail if the device uses certificate pinning or encrypted payloads - most modern IoT manufacturers implement these to block exactly what you're trying to do. Before investing in development, we need to confirm the app's traffic is interceptable and the API endpoints accept unauthenticated requests. Quick question - have you already captured any network traffic from the official app using a proxy tool like Charles or mitmproxy? And does the device communicate directly with a cloud server or does it use local Bluetooth/WiFi first? These two factors determine whether we build a cloud API bridge or a local MQTT gateway. Here's the architectural approach: - REVERSE ENGINEERING: Use Frida to hook into the Android app's SSL layer and bypass certificate pinning, then capture the authentication flow and command structure with Wireshark. This reveals whether they're using REST, WebSockets, or proprietary protocols. - BACKEND AUTOMATION: Build a Python-based middleware service that mimics the official app's authentication headers and replicates the ON/OFF commands. Deploy on a Raspberry Pi or AWS Lambda with cron jobs for scheduling. - API DEVELOPMENT: Create a REST API wrapper around the reverse-engineered endpoints so you can trigger device control from any platform - web dashboard, Home Assistant, or Google Home via webhook integration. - SMART HOME BRIDGE: Implement an MQTT broker that translates your REST commands into Home Assistant-compatible entities, enabling voice control and automation rules without touching the device firmware. - FALLBACK HARDWARE: If the protocol proves too locked down, integrate a Shelly relay on the device's power supply with local API control - not elegant but guarantees scheduling works. I've reverse engineered 8 closed IoT ecosystems including Tuya-based devices and proprietary air purifiers. The success rate depends entirely on their security implementation. Let's schedule a 20-minute technical call to analyze the app's network behavior before committing to a build - I don't take projects where the protocol might be unbreakable.
